  • Publication number: 20110282692
    Abstract: A system and method of facilitating centralized and standardized remote ratings of subjects in clinical trial studies includes providing training to raters located at one or more central rating sites such that the raters are trained to apply substantially similar criteria in determining whether a candidate is a qualified subject for the clinical trial and/or in the actual assessment, or information collection, phase of the clinical trail. By having centralized, consistently trained raters that are independent of clinical trial investigators, inter-rater reliability is enhanced and potential bias is reduced, thus increasing the effectiveness of the clinical trial results by providing more qualified subjects and more accurate results.

  • Patent number: 5922737
    Abstract: The present invention relates to novel substituted N-methyl-N-(4-(4-(1H-benzimidazol-2-yl-amino)piperidin-1-yl)-2-(aryl)butyl )benzamide derivatives of the formula: ##STR1## stereoisomers thereof, and pharmaceutically acceptable salts thereof which are useful as histamine receptor antagonists and tachykinin receptor antagonists. Such antagonists are useful in the treatment of allergic rhinitis, including seasonal rhinitis and sinusitis; inflammatory bowel diseases, including Crohn's disease and ulcerative colitis; asthma; bronchitis; and emesis.
